Sr Linux OpenShift Engineer
- Full-Time
PRINCIPAL RESPONSIBILITIES
• Design install, configure and manage Red Hat OpenShift infrastructure and cloud platforms such as Openshift and Azure.
• Use VMware vSphere, OpenShift platform and related technologies to create, configure, and orchestrate containerized applications and microservices.
• Automate and streamline software development and delivery processes using tools such as Jenkins, Maven, Git, Ansible, etc.
• Develop and deploy scripts and code using languages such as Perl, Python, Bash, etc.
• Automate processes using Ansible and system patching via Satellite server.
• Troubleshoot and resolve issues related to software performance, security, reliability, and scalability.
• Support the ongoing monitoring of the computing infrastructure and be proactive in resolving anomalies.
• Collaborate with other software engineers, QA engineers, and stakeholders to ensure quality and timely delivery of software products.
• Design, develop, install, configure, and maintain servers, networks, and applications.
• Collaborate with development teams to ensure that the infrastructure is scalable, reliable, and secure and to bring in new microservices into the pipeline.
• Work through steps to automate installations of COTS products into the architecture.
• Develop and maintain documentation for the infrastructure and processes.
• Provide RHEL/OpenShift platforms and infrastructure support for the remote business continuity site and the development environments.
• Support the daily backup of related systems
PRINCIPAL JOB REQUIREMENTS
• Bachelor's degree in computer science, Engineering, or equivalent experience.
• 5+ years of experience in Red Hat OpenShift engineering and administration, cloud computing, and DevOps engineering.
• Proficient in managing, maintaining, developing, deploying, and using OpenShift and manage containerized applications.
• Experience in supporting various DevOps tools and frameworks such as Jenkins, Maven, Git, Chef, Ansible, Terraform, etc.
• Experience in scripting and programming languages such as Perl, Python, Bash, etc.
• Knowledge of networking protocols (TCP/IP, DNS, DHCP, HTTP, FTP, SSH)
• Experience maintaining and integrating CI/CD tools including Jenkins, GitLab and Ansible platform
• Strong problem solving, communication, teamwork, analytical, and technical troubleshooting skills.
• Understanding and willingness to work in a DevSecOps oriented environment with an Infrastructure as Code mindset.
• Proven experience with requirements gathering/analysis and recommending architectural solutions.
• Hands-on working experience with VMware vSphere, Ansible, Azure, OpenShift, , RHEL, RHEL Satellite Server, Apache, JBoss, , SMTP, , and DNS is preferred.
• Experience with enterprise monitoring and alerting systems is required. Knowledge of Splunk, OpenSearch, Grafana, WhatsUpGold is preferred.
• Prior experience as a UNIX System Administrator and working experience with RHEL OS is required.
• Ability to read, modify, and create scripts in Bash, CSH, and PowerShell, or queries in SQL is preferred.
• Experience in working with enterprise storage and an understanding of SAN layouts and various RAID types is preferred.
• Knowledge of LAN, WAN, and network security infrastructure is required. Knowledge of Cisco, F5, PaloAlto, and Checkpoint products is preferred.
• Certification in RHEL/OpenShift/Kubernetes is preferred.
• VMware VCP and RedHat RHCA certifications are preferred.
• Proficient in Linux/OpenShift, Shell/Python scripting or other scripting language.
• Ability to listen and integrate ideas from diverse views, build and maintain respectful relationships, collaborate with others, and resolve conflicts constructively.
• Proof of eligibility to work in the United States.
